mirror of
https://github.com/ledgersmb/ledgersmb-docker.git
synced 2025-10-14 16:20:29 -04:00
Compare commits
12 Commits
Author | SHA1 | Date | |
---|---|---|---|
|
c4a5359b25 | ||
|
79be91758b | ||
|
4706963a2b | ||
|
2c22bd6bbb | ||
|
d3897c8439 | ||
|
6d4d4fa927 | ||
|
8f911b4d3e | ||
|
60af8d5d49 | ||
|
2bf51fb145 | ||
|
6e41334061 | ||
|
f3f924eab9 | ||
|
e456434514 |
@@ -21,14 +21,15 @@ RUN DEBIAN_FRONTENT=noninteractive && \
|
|||||||
starman \
|
starman \
|
||||||
libopenoffice-oodoc-perl \
|
libopenoffice-oodoc-perl \
|
||||||
postgresql-client \
|
postgresql-client \
|
||||||
|
lpr \
|
||||||
ssmtp
|
ssmtp
|
||||||
|
|
||||||
# Build time variables
|
# Build time variables
|
||||||
ENV LSMB_VERSION 1.5.0-rc3
|
ENV LSMB_VERSION 1.5.5
|
||||||
|
|
||||||
# Install LedgerSMB
|
# Install LedgerSMB
|
||||||
RUN cd /srv && \
|
RUN cd /srv && \
|
||||||
curl -Lo ledgersmb-$LSMB_VERSION.tar.gz http://downloads.sourceforge.net/project/ledger-smb/Beta%20Releases/$LSMB_VERSION/ledgersmb-$LSMB_VERSION.tar.gz?r=https%3A%2F%2Fsourceforge.net%2Fprojects%2Fledger-smb%2Ffiles%2FBeta%2520Releases%2F$LSMB_VERSION%2F&ts=1471709449&use_mirror=heanet && \
|
curl -Lo ledgersmb-$LSMB_VERSION.tar.gz "http://downloads.sourceforge.net/project/ledger-smb/Releases/$LSMB_VERSION/ledgersmb-$LSMB_VERSION.tar.gz?r=https%3A%2F%2Fsourceforge.net%2Fprojects%2Fledger-smb%2Ffiles%2FReleases%2F$LSMB_VERSION%2F&ts=1483124209&use_mirror=superb-sea2" && \
|
||||||
tar -xvzf ledgersmb-$LSMB_VERSION.tar.gz
|
tar -xvzf ledgersmb-$LSMB_VERSION.tar.gz
|
||||||
# https://sourceforge.net/projects/ledger-smb/files/Releases/$LSMB_VERSION/ledgersmb-$LSMB_VERSION.tar.gz/download && \
|
# https://sourceforge.net/projects/ledger-smb/files/Releases/$LSMB_VERSION/ledgersmb-$LSMB_VERSION.tar.gz/download && \
|
||||||
|
|
||||||
@@ -70,6 +71,8 @@ RUN mkdir -p /tmp && \
|
|||||||
|
|
||||||
# Internal Port Expose
|
# Internal Port Expose
|
||||||
EXPOSE 5762
|
EXPOSE 5762
|
||||||
#USER www-data
|
# If ledgersmb.conf does not exist, www-data user needs to be able to create it.
|
||||||
|
RUN chown www-data /srv/ledgersmb
|
||||||
|
USER www-data
|
||||||
|
|
||||||
CMD ["start.sh"]
|
CMD ["start.sh"]
|
||||||
|
@@ -1,13 +1,14 @@
|
|||||||
# ledgersmb-docker - EXPERIMENTAL
|
# ledgersmb-docker
|
||||||
Dockerfile for LedgerSMB Docker image
|
Dockerfile for LedgerSMB Docker image
|
||||||
|
|
||||||
This is a work in progress to make a docker image for running LedgerSMB. It should not be relied upon for production use!
|
This is a work in progress to make a docker image for running LedgerSMB. It should not be relied upon for production use!
|
||||||
|
|
||||||
# Supported tags and respective `Dockerfile` links
|
# Supported tags and respective `Dockerfile` links
|
||||||
|
|
||||||
- `dev-master` - Master branch from git, unstable
|
- `1.5.x`, `latest` - Latest release tarball from 1.5 branch
|
||||||
- `1.5`, `1.5.x` - Latest release tarball from 1.5 branch
|
- `1.4`, `1.4.x` - Latest tagged release of git 1.4 branch
|
||||||
- `1.4`, `latest` - Latest tagged release of git 1.4 branch
|
- `dev-master` - Master (1.6) branch from git, unstable, updated only on demand
|
||||||
|
- `1.5` - Develop HEAD of 1.5 branch, updated only on demand
|
||||||
|
|
||||||
|
|
||||||
# What is LedgerSMB?
|
# What is LedgerSMB?
|
||||||
|
Reference in New Issue
Block a user